DIY or Professional Installation? Your Patio Cover Options Patio Cover Setup: DIY vs. Experts?
When you're dreaming of a shaded haven for relaxing outdoors, a patio cover is often the perfect solution. But before you start envisioning lazy afternoons sipping lemonade under your new creation, there's a crucial decision to make: will you tackle the project yourself or call in the professionals? Both paths offer pros and cons, so let's weigh them carefully to help you choose what's best for your project.
- DIY installation can be a rewarding experience, giving you the satisfaction of building something with your own two hands. Plus, it can save you money on labor costs. However, it requires significant time, effort, and a certain level of skill to get it right.
- Professional installation, on the other hand, ensures a high-quality, durable result that meets building codes. Professionals have the experience and tools to complete the job efficiently and safely. However, this option comes at a higher cost.
Ultimately, the best choice depends on your personal preferences. Assess your budget, DIY experience, and timeline to make an informed decision that you'll feel good about.
